What Discounts Can You Expect on Clearance Shoe Sites?
You can expect discounts ranging from 30% to 90% on clearance shoe sites, depending on the brand, style, and season.
- Percentage Off Discounts
- Buy One Get One (BOGO) Offers
- Seasonal Sales
- Clearance Sections
- Exclusive Online Deals
- Loyalty Program Discounts
- Free Shipping Thresholds
- Flash Sales
Clearance shoe sites offer various discounts, and understanding each type helps in making informed shopping choices.
-
Percentage Off Discounts: Percentage off discounts represent a specific reduction in price. These can range from 30% to 90%. For example, a pair of shoes marked at $100 could be available for as little as $10 during a clearance sale. Retail analysts suggest this type of discount can clear inventory quickly, helping stores make room for new arrivals.
-
Buy One Get One (BOGO) Offers: BOGO offers allow customers to purchase one pair of shoes and receive another pair for free or at a reduced price. This promotional tactic encourages customers to buy more. For instance, a clearance site may offer a deal where purchasing one pair at $50 makes the second pair just $25. Marketers argue that BOGO offers often boost average sales per transaction.
-
Seasonal Sales: Seasonal sales coincide with changes in weather and typically include deep discounts on shoes that are out of season, such as summer sandals in fall. These sales aim to clear excess stock. For instance, Black Friday and end-of-summer sales can offer substantial savings.
-
Clearance Sections: Clearance sections on retailer websites are dedicated spaces where deeply discounted items are displayed. Browsing these sections often yields shoes at significant markdowns, making it a favored shopping strategy. Retailers frequently refresh these sections, so unique finds may be available on different visits.
-
Exclusive Online Deals: Some clearance shoe sites offer discounts that are exclusive to online shoppers. These deals can include additional percentages off or special bundles. E-commerce studies suggest that online-only deals drive traffic to websites, increasing customer engagement.
-
Loyalty Program Discounts: Many retailers have loyalty programs that reward returning customers with exclusive discounts on clearance items. For example, members may receive an additional 10% off already discounted shoes. These programs are beneficial for frequent shoppers; they often incentivize repeat purchases.
-
Free Shipping Thresholds: Some clearance sites provide free shipping on orders that exceed a certain price point, often around $50 or $75. This incentive encourages customers to add more items to their cart to reach that threshold while taking advantage of clearance deals.
-
Flash Sales: Flash sales are short-term promotions that offer significant discounts for a limited time, sometimes just a few hours. These sales create urgency and encourage quick purchasing decisions. Research from Retail Dive indicates that flash sales can drive spikes in consumer traffic and sales within retail sectors.
Which Types of Shoes Are Most Commonly on Clearance?
The types of shoes most commonly found on clearance include the following.
- Seasonal shoes
- Outdated style shoes
- Overproduction shoes
- Brand-specific clearance shoes
- Unpopular sizes or colors
Seasonal shifts often lead to phased clearance of shoes. Additionally, certain brands may frequently mark down specific lines.
-
Seasonal Shoes: Seasonal shoes refer to footwear designed for particular weather conditions or occasions, such as sandals in summer or boots in winter. Retailers often clear out these items at the end of the season to make room for new inventory. According to a survey by the National Retail Federation, approximately 40% of footwear retailers report substantial markdowns at the end of a season to attract customers. The trend shows that they aim to sell last season’s styles rapidly to avoid excess inventory into the next season.
-
Outdated Style Shoes: Outdated style shoes are those that no longer align with current fashion trends. As consumer preferences evolve, stores reduce prices on older designs to declutter stock. A study from Fashion Institute of Technology highlights that retailers often discount shoes that do not sell due to being out of style, sometimes as much as 50% or more. Clearance on these shoes can be an opportunity for bargain hunters to find unique items at a fraction of the original cost.
-
Overproduction Shoes: Overproduction shoes refer to footwear made in excess compared to consumer demand. Manufacturers occasionally miscalculate market needs, leading to surplus inventory. Retailers then resort to clearance sales to avoid storing extra pairs. The Business of Fashion stated that overproduction contributes significantly to waste in the fashion industry; hence, companies often resort to clearance to minimize losses.
-
Brand-Specific Clearance Shoes: Brand-specific clearance shoes are items that particular brands wish to phase out, either due to changing offerings or internal strategies. Brands may clear out excess stock to keep high-profile products in circulation. Data from industry analysts suggests that sales of clearance items related to specific brands can entice customers to purchase newer models in the future.
-
Unpopular Sizes or Colors: Unpopular sizes or colors refer to shoe options that do not attract buyer interest, often leading retailers to mark them down. Commonly, unique or less conventional colors may not appeal to the average consumer. The American Apparel Association reports that sizes that fall outside the ‘average’ range also experience frequent clearances as retailers seek to sell these items quickly to maintain inventory turnover.
Why Is Free Shipping Important When Shopping for Clearance Shoes?
Free shipping is important when shopping for clearance shoes because it can significantly enhance the overall shopping experience and reduce the total cost. When customers do not have to pay for shipping, they feel more inclined to purchase. This can be especially pertinent for clearance items, as these are often seen as bargains.
According to the National Retail Federation, free shipping is defined as a delivery option provided to consumers at no additional cost, which encourages online shopping and enhances customer satisfaction.
Several reasons contribute to the importance of free shipping for clearance shoes. First, clearance shoes are often last-season styles or surplus inventory. Clear pricing can be appealing, but adding shipping costs can deter potential buyers. Second, free shipping can increase the perceived value of the purchase. Consumers appreciate getting extra value; hence, free shipping enhances the overall deal.
Technical terms like “conversion rate” and “cart abandonment” are relevant in this context. The conversion rate refers to the percentage of visitors to an online store who complete a purchase, while cart abandonment occurs when a customer adds items to their online shopping cart but leaves without completing the purchase. High shipping costs often lead to increased cart abandonment.
The mechanism behind free shipping’s impact involves consumer psychology and marketing strategies. When consumers see an additional charge for shipping, it can create discomfort, leading them to reconsider their purchase. Free shipping can eliminate this discomfort and encourage consumers to complete their transactions more frequently.
Specific actions that contribute to the significance of free shipping include promotional events like holiday sales, where retailers may emphasize free shipping as a limited-time offer. Additionally, websites that provide clear communication about free shipping thresholds can encourage consumers to add more items to their cart. For example, a store might offer free shipping on orders over $50, prompting buyers to add more products to meet that threshold.
